What should executives compare first when finance cloud ERP is the decision?
Start with the finance operating model, not the product demo. Consolidation requirements determine data model discipline, intercompany design, chart of accounts governance, close orchestration, and reporting latency. Auditability depends on role design, approval workflows, segregation of duties, immutable transaction history, evidence retention, and integration traceability. Scalability is broader than transaction volume; it includes the ability to onboard entities, support new geographies, absorb acquisitions, extend workflows, and maintain performance under reporting peaks. A platform that looks efficient for a single-country finance team may become expensive or brittle in a multi-entity environment.
| Evaluation dimension | What to assess | Why it matters for finance leaders | Typical trade-off |
|---|---|---|---|
| Consolidation model | Multi-entity structure, intercompany eliminations, currency handling, close process, reporting hierarchy | Determines whether the ERP can support group finance without excessive manual work | Highly standardized models reduce exceptions but may limit local flexibility |
| Auditability and controls | Approval trails, role-based access, Identity and Access Management, evidence retention, change logs, policy enforcement | Supports internal control, external audit readiness, and governance confidence | Stronger controls can increase process discipline and implementation effort |
| Scalability | Entity growth, user growth, transaction peaks, analytics load, workflow volume, geographic expansion | Protects the ERP investment as the business changes | Architectures optimized for scale may require more design governance upfront |
| Extensibility | API-first architecture, workflow automation, reporting extensions, integration patterns, customization boundaries | Allows finance transformation without destabilizing the core platform | More extensibility can increase governance burden if unmanaged |
| Commercial model | Per-user vs unlimited-user licensing, subscription scope, infrastructure responsibility, support model | Directly affects TCO and adoption economics | Lower entry cost can become expensive at scale depending on user growth |
| Deployment model | SaaS, dedicated cloud, private cloud, hybrid cloud, self-hosted options | Shapes control, resilience, compliance posture, and operating responsibility | More control usually means more operational accountability |
How do SaaS, dedicated cloud, private cloud, and hybrid cloud compare for finance ERP?
A finance cloud ERP comparison should separate application capability from deployment model. Many executive teams assume SaaS is always the lowest-risk option. It often reduces infrastructure management and accelerates standardization, but it can also constrain customization, release timing control, and certain integration patterns. Dedicated cloud and private cloud models can better support specialized governance, data residency preferences, or complex extension strategies, especially where finance processes intersect with industry-specific workflows. Hybrid cloud is often the most practical route for ERP modernization when legacy finance, data warehouse, or operational systems cannot be replaced in a single program.
| Deployment model | Best fit | Strengths | Risks and constraints |
|---|---|---|---|
| Multi-tenant SaaS | Organizations prioritizing standardization, predictable upgrades, and lower infrastructure ownership | Faster release cadence, reduced platform operations, easier baseline governance | Less control over environment design, upgrade timing constraints, possible limits on deep customization |
| Dedicated cloud | Enterprises needing more isolation, performance control, or tailored operational policies | Greater configurability, stronger environment separation, more flexibility for integrations and extensions | Higher operating complexity and potentially higher run costs than standard SaaS |
| Private cloud | Organizations with strict governance, compliance, or architectural control requirements | Maximum control over stack, security posture, and change windows | Requires mature cloud operations, stronger internal governance, and disciplined lifecycle management |
| Hybrid cloud | Businesses modernizing in phases or integrating cloud ERP with retained legacy systems | Pragmatic migration path, reduced disruption, supports coexistence strategies | Integration complexity, data synchronization risk, and governance fragmentation if poorly designed |
| Self-hosted | Organizations with exceptional control requirements or legacy dependencies | Full environment ownership and customization freedom | Highest operational burden, slower modernization, and greater resilience responsibility |
Which licensing model creates better long-term economics for finance transformation?
Licensing is one of the most underestimated drivers of ERP TCO. Per-user licensing can look attractive during initial rollout, especially when finance is the first function to modernize. However, as workflow automation, approvals, analytics, shared services, and cross-functional participation expand, user counts often rise beyond the original business case. Unlimited-user licensing can become economically favorable in organizations with broad process participation, partner access needs, or aggressive digital adoption goals. The right choice depends on expected user growth, external collaborator access, and whether the ERP will remain finance-centric or evolve into a wider operating platform.
Executives should also examine indirect cost drivers: sandbox environments, integration usage, reporting modules, storage, premium support, and managed operations. A lower subscription line item does not guarantee lower TCO if the platform requires expensive workarounds, duplicate tools, or specialist administration. What makes a finance ERP truly auditable in a cloud environment?
Auditability is not a single feature. It is the combined result of process design, access governance, data lineage, and operational discipline. A finance ERP should support traceable approvals, clear role boundaries, policy-based access, and reliable evidence of who changed what, when, and why. Identity and Access Management should integrate cleanly with enterprise identity providers so joiner, mover, and leaver processes are controlled consistently. Workflow automation should reduce manual intervention without obscuring accountability. Business intelligence layers should preserve reconciliation confidence rather than creating parallel reporting logic that auditors struggle to validate.
- Prioritize segregation of duties design before role provisioning and workflow rollout.
- Require end-to-end traceability across source transactions, journals, approvals, integrations, and reports.
- Assess whether APIs, imports, and automation tools preserve audit trails with sufficient detail.
- Review evidence retention, change history, and access review processes as part of the ERP selection, not after go-live.
- Test close and audit scenarios under exception conditions, not only standard process flows.
How should enterprises evaluate scalability beyond transaction volume?
Scalability in finance ERP has four layers: business scale, technical scale, organizational scale, and ecosystem scale. Business scale covers new entities, currencies, tax regimes, and reporting structures. Technical scale includes database performance, workflow throughput, analytics responsiveness, and resilience under period-end peaks. Organizational scale reflects whether governance, support, and training models can keep pace with growth. Ecosystem scale concerns integration with payroll, procurement, CRM, banking, data platforms, and partner systems. A platform may process high volumes but still fail to scale if every acquisition requires custom rework or if reporting logic becomes too fragmented to govern.
Where directly relevant, architecture matters. API-first design improves integration durability and reduces dependence on brittle point-to-point interfaces. Containerized deployment patterns using technologies such as Kubernetes and Docker can improve portability and operational consistency in dedicated or private cloud models, while data services such as PostgreSQL and Redis may support performance and state management in modern ERP ecosystems. These technologies are not selection criteria by themselves, but they can indicate whether the platform is built for extensibility and operational resilience rather than short-term deployment convenience.
ERP evaluation methodology for consolidation, control, and growth
A strong evaluation methodology should move in sequence from business outcomes to architecture fit to commercial viability. First, define the finance transformation goals: faster close, stronger control, lower manual consolidation effort, better visibility, acquisition readiness, or reduced operating cost. Second, map critical scenarios such as intercompany eliminations, multi-currency reporting, audit evidence retrieval, delegated approvals, and post-merger entity onboarding. Third, score deployment and licensing models against governance requirements, internal capability, and expected scale. Fourth, assess implementation complexity, including data migration, integration dependencies, and process redesign. Finally, model TCO over multiple years, including subscription, services, internal support, change management, and likely expansion costs.
| Decision area | Questions executives should ask | Signals of a strong fit | Warning signs |
|---|---|---|---|
| Business fit | Does the ERP support the target close, consolidation, and reporting model? | Core finance scenarios work with limited workaround design | Heavy dependence on spreadsheets or external tools for core consolidation |
| Governance fit | Can controls, approvals, and access policies be enforced consistently? | Clear role model, traceability, and manageable control administration | Auditability depends on custom scripts or manual evidence collection |
| Technical fit | Will the architecture support integration, extensibility, and resilience goals? | API-first patterns, manageable extension model, operational clarity | Opaque integration methods or fragile customization dependencies |
| Commercial fit | Will licensing and support remain viable as adoption expands? | Transparent pricing logic aligned to expected usage and growth | Low entry price but high expansion penalties or hidden operational costs |
| Delivery fit | Can the organization implement and govern the platform successfully? | Realistic migration path, partner capability, phased rollout options | Transformation scope exceeds internal capacity or timeline tolerance |
Common mistakes that distort finance cloud ERP comparisons
Many ERP comparisons fail because they overvalue feature breadth and undervalue operating consequences. One common mistake is treating consolidation as a reporting problem rather than a master data and process governance problem. Another is assuming SaaS automatically lowers TCO without accounting for integration redesign, reporting duplication, or premium licensing tiers. Enterprises also underestimate the cost of weak extensibility governance, where every local exception becomes a long-term support burden. Finally, teams often compare vendor roadmaps instead of current decision-critical capabilities, creating risk when transformation timelines are fixed but product maturity is not.
- Do not evaluate finance ERP without involving audit, security, and integration stakeholders early.
- Avoid selecting a platform based only on headquarters requirements if local entities have material statutory complexity.
- Do not separate migration strategy from target architecture; coexistence decisions affect both cost and control.
- Avoid over-customizing core finance processes when configuration and workflow redesign can achieve the objective more sustainably.
- Do not ignore vendor lock-in risk in data access, extensions, and managed service dependencies.
How should leaders think about ROI, TCO, and risk mitigation?
ROI in finance cloud ERP should be measured through close efficiency, reduced reconciliation effort, lower audit friction, improved control confidence, faster entity onboarding, and better decision support. TCO should include software, implementation, integration, data migration, testing, training, support, cloud operations, and the cost of future change. Risk mitigation belongs in the same model. A lower-cost platform can become more expensive if it increases compliance exposure, slows acquisitions, or creates dependency on scarce specialist skills. Conversely, a more controlled deployment model may justify higher run costs if it materially reduces business interruption or governance risk.
For organizations with limited internal cloud operations capability, managed cloud services can reduce execution risk by improving patching discipline, monitoring, backup strategy, resilience planning, and environment governance. This is particularly relevant in dedicated, private, or hybrid cloud ERP models where operational accountability remains significant. Executive decision framework and future trends
The executive decision framework is straightforward: choose the simplest model that can reliably support your future finance operating model. If standardization, rapid adoption, and lower platform ownership are the priorities, multi-tenant SaaS is often the strongest baseline. If control, tailored extensibility, or isolation requirements are material, dedicated or private cloud may be more appropriate. If legacy coexistence is unavoidable, hybrid cloud should be treated as a deliberate architecture, not a temporary compromise. If partner monetization, branding, or OEM opportunities matter, evaluate white-label ERP options alongside software capability.
Looking ahead, finance ERP decisions will increasingly be shaped by AI-assisted ERP, workflow automation, and business intelligence embedded into close, anomaly detection, forecasting, and policy enforcement. The strategic question is not whether AI features exist, but whether they operate within governed data, explainable workflows, and auditable controls. Enterprises should also expect stronger emphasis on operational resilience, portable cloud architectures, and integration-led modernization. The winners will not be the organizations with the most features, but those with the clearest governance, the most durable integration strategy, and a commercial model that scales with adoption.
